Reproduction of Shibori Coral I on Linen by Mary Urban
"Shibori Coral I on Linen" by Mary Urban is a captivating work of art that skillfully combines natural marine beauty with the traditional art of Shibori, a Japanese manual resist dyeing technique. The image depicts an intricate blue coral structure that emerges gracefully against a textured, linen-like background, creating a striking visual contrast. The coral, rendered in varying shades of blue, from deep indigo to lighter hues, captures the essence of underwater flora with fluid, organic shapes and delicate branches that evoke both fragility and resilience. The use of watercolor techniques nuances the piece with soft gradients and subtle transitions, giving a sense of depth and movement. The background, resembling raw linen fabric, adds a tactile quality and an element of rustic sophistication. This textural interplay between the refined representation of the coral and the coarseness of the linen backdrop enhances the dichotomy of nature and craft. Classifiable as contemporary art with elements of both botanical illustration and textile-inspired design, this piece is an exemplary homage to the delicate balance of marine life and traditional artistic practices.
